Released in 2007 as the soundtrack to Sean Penn’s film Into the Wild, Eddie Vedder’s debut solo album delivers a beautifully sparse and intimate blend of folk, acoustic rock, and reflective songwriting. Vedder’s deep, resonant voice pairs perfectly with the film’s themes of freedom, nature, and isolation, creating a soundtrack that stands strong on its own.

Featuring standout tracks like “Hard Sun,” “Guaranteed,” “Society,” and “Rise,” the album has become one of Vedder’s most beloved works, praised for its emotional honesty and raw simplicity.

Notes: Originally issued on J Records; the vinyl edition remains highly sought after by Pearl Jam and soundtrack collectors.

Click for Grading Scale

MINT - sealed

NM - likely never played - almost perfect

VG+ - light scuffs, light scratches wont effect play

VG -  signs of wear, light scratches you can feel

GOOD -  surface noise, visible groove wear

POOR / FAIR- some damage, causing issues like skipping & distorted audio

OIS - original inner sleeve
